Cultural Note
In Japan, 『~風』 (fuu, '~ style') is commonly used to describe cultural styles, such as 『和風』 (wafuu, 'Japanese style') or 『洋風』 (youfuu, 'Western style'), often seen in architecture, food, and fashion.
